Role Overview:
Alcoa is seeking a Director External Affairs Spain to lead all government and external affairs efforts at the national and regional levels serving as a key strategic advisor to the Head of San Ciprin and European leadership. This role will shape and drive Alcoas external engagement strategy enhance advocacy efforts and strengthen the companys reputation in Spain.
The Director will be responsible for developing and executing highimpact government affairs strategies fostering critical stakeholder relationships and ensuring alignment between external affairs and business objectives. This position requires a seasoned leader with a strong network in Spains political and regulatory landscape particularly in industrial and energy sectors.
Key Responsibilities:
Serve as Alcoas primary representative with federal and regional governments in Spain driving policy discussions and regulatory engagement to support business priorities.
Develop and execute a comprehensive external affairs strategy ensuring proactive management of government relations industry partnerships and community engagement.
Advise senior leadership on political regulatory and public affairs risks and opportunities providing insights that shape business decisions.
Lead Alcoas advocacy efforts on key legislative and regulatory matters proactively engaging with policymakers trade associations and thirdparty organizations.
Establish and strengthen relationships with key government officials regulatory authorities industry leaders and local communities to enhance Alcoas influence and reputation.
Oversee stakeholder engagement initiatives including crisis communication and issue management to protect and advance Alcoas business interests.
Ensure compliance with all legal ethical and corporate governance requirements in external affairs activities.
Represent Alcoa in highlevel industry forums public policy discussions and media engagements as required.
Lead and mentor a team fostering a highperformance culture within the external affairs function.

About the Location
Recognized as an industry pioneer Alcoa is an international company with operations across 6 continents. Our Spanish portfolio includes a Corporate office in Madrid and the San Ciprian operation which consists of an Alumina Refinery and an Aluminum refinery. Alcoa is recognized as a key economic player in the region and our aluminum smelter continues to operate and supply customers in Spain and across Europe with foundry ingots extrusion billets and rolling plates.
